Answer 1:
Utilizing technology in healthcare settings can be pivotal in preventing medical malpractices. One key way technology helps is by improving communication and information sharing among healthcare providers. Electronic health records (EHRs) enable healthcare providers to have instant, centralized access to patients’ medical histories, test results, and medication records, allowing for comprehensive and accurate decision-making. This reduces the chances of errors and miscommunication between healthcare professionals, ultimately preventing malpractices.

Furthermore, technology aids in decision support through the use of clinical decision support systems (CDSS). These systems are designed to analyze patient data and make recommendations for diagnosis and treatment based on evidence-based guidelines. By utilizing CDSS, healthcare providers can have access to the most up-to-date and relevant information, reducing the risk of diagnostic errors and improper treatments.

In addition, technology plays a vital role in enhancing patient safety through the implementation of barcode medication administration (BCMA) systems. These systems ensure that the right medication is given to the right patient at the right time, significantly reducing medication errors. BCMA systems also help in preventing drug interactions and allergies by cross-referencing patients’ medication orders with their medical histories.

The most damaging consequences of a malpractice case on a physician practice can include a tarnished reputation, loss of patient trust, financial impact, and legal repercussions. Physicians may face professional scrutiny and damage to their career, resulting in difficulty in attracting new patients and retaining existing ones. Moreover, malpractice cases can lead to significant financial losses due to legal fees, settlements, and increased malpractice insurance premiums. The reputation of the physician and their practice may suffer irreparable harm, affecting the overall success and viability of the business.

Answer 2:
When planning the layout and design of a new medical office, several functional areas should be given priority in terms of space allocation to ensure efficient operations and patient flow.

Firstly, the reception area should be given sufficient space as it serves as the initial point of contact for patients. A well-designed reception area ensures a smooth check-in process, enables privacy when discussing personal information, and provides ample seating for patients. Adequate space allows for an organized and comfortable waiting experience, reducing patient anxiety and enhancing overall satisfaction.

Secondly, consultation rooms are crucial functional areas that require ample space for effective patient encounters. These rooms should be equipped with essential medical equipment, comfortable seating for patients, and adequate space for the physician to conduct examinations and consultations. Sufficient room allows for a conducive environment for patient-provider interactions and supports the use of technology, such as computers or telemedicine equipment.

Lastly, a properly designed and spacious treatment area is essential for ensuring efficient patient flow. This area accommodates procedures, minor surgeries, and other interventions. Sufficient space allows for the placement of necessary equipment, ensures patient comfort during procedures, and facilitates the movement of healthcare providers and staff. Additionally, an organized and well-equipped treatment area enables efficient workflow management, reducing wait times and optimizing patient throughput.

In conclusion, the reception area, consultation rooms, and treatment area are three functional areas that should be given priority in terms of space allocation when designing a new medical office. Each of these areas plays a crucial role in facilitating efficient operations and maintaining a seamless patient flow.
